Baked cod with spinach
Prep Time
5 minutes
Cook Time
20 minutes
Total Time
25 minutes
Background
This baked cod with spinach is a super easy dish, which can be made straight from the freezer (but do check the packaging instructions). For a low-cal version you can leave out the oil completely. Serve it with a side dish of your choice (I served it with mashed celeriac).
Ingredients
- 2 frozen cod fillet
- 100g frozen spinach
- Juice and grated zest of 1 lemon
- 1 clove of garlic
- Olive oil spray
- Salt and pepper
- Chilli flakes, cayenne (optional)
Instructions
- Preheat the oven to 200°C.
- Pour some hot (but not boiling) water over the spinach to loosen it up, then squeeze the excess water out. In a small bowl, mix it with the lemon zest, salt and pepper. You can add a pinch of cayenne or chilli flakes too, if liked.
- Put the spinach in a baking dish then lay the cod fillets on top. Spray with the oil and squeeze the lemon juice over. Season to taste.
- Cut the lemon into 2 slices and put them on top of the cod.
- Cover the dish with foil then bake for 20-25 minutes in the oven. Don’t overcook the fish!
- Serve warm.
